Whether you call it a semi-truck, a tractor-trailer, or an eighteen-wheeler, the legal exposure of the motor carrier under Federal Motor Carrier Safety Regulations (FMCSR) is identical, and the depth of investigation required to prove how the crash actually happened is the same. Texas law gives you a narrow window to act—two years from the date of the fatal injury under Texas Civil Practice and Remedies Code § 16.003—and the carrier’s insurer has already assigned an adjuster whose job is to close your file for the lowest number the law allows.
